Output dab10923606b6084af19df6b1fbd803f86c7bbfc2c7266488198451207551a36:87

value
234876
script pubkey
OP_0 OP_PUSHBYTES_32 e4580d3221dc06ed6c835cb4457c6f13ca71f079ade678ee5d9cc54bcde17831
address
bc1qu3vq6v3pmsrw6myrtj6y2lr0z098rure4hn83mjannz5hn0p0qcs2et4ry
transaction
dab10923606b6084af19df6b1fbd803f86c7bbfc2c7266488198451207551a36
spent
true